My wife and I went White Water Rafting for her 60th birthday. We had never been rafting before and signed up for the Upper Animas trip which has the class 4 and 5 rapids. (We went in July so the water level was not as high as it is in June.). We were a little nervous about the trip but our concerns were quickly dispelled. They gave us an orientation which taught us how to paddle and maneuver around in the boat to prepare us for possible mishaps. They also had us actually swim through some rapids for more practice. They took the orientation seriously and prepared us well. The actual trip went off without a single issue. The train took us through the breathtaking San Juan National forest and dropped us off at Needleton. We pulled the gear off the train and set float on the Animas. It was spectacular. Kip and Trey were the guides in the two boats. We were with Trey. Both boats in our party made it approximately 10 miles down the Animas without a single incident. Both guides handled the rafts with expert precision. We stopped on the journey and had a nice lunch and break where the Animas merges with Cascade creek. It was a beautiful setting. We finished up and caught the train back to Rockwood where our adventure began. We could not have been happier with our decision to spend our vacation with Mild to Wild.

Inclusions
  • Riverside Deli-Style Lunch from our favorite local bakery
  • Highly experienced and in-house trained river guides
  • Safety orientation and paddle instruction
  • Custom self-bailing rafts and paddles
  • Helmets, Coastguard approved Personal Flotation Devices, and Splash Jackets

Exclusions
  • Gratuities
  • Wetsuits and boots (rentals available for $15)
